<p>By Lori Lorenz</p>
<p>Dear Gary and List Members,</p>
<p>I was recently referred a client (&#8220;Tim&#8221;) for a phone session who had been unable to work for the past 5 years due to extreme panic attacks (though probably more accurately they were anger attacks). Innumerable sessions with therapists of various persuasions, including some meridian/energy type therapies, had not budged his problem.</p>
<p>Now in his early 40&#8217;s, Tim had had a blooming career cut short by the fear that he would &#8220;explode&#8221; either when left alone or out in public. The company of a friend or his partner was all that kept him calm. Tim was terrified that during stressful situations, he would rip his shirt or clothing off in a rage or start throwing things and scream uncontrollably. As insurance, he always carried spare clothing. It was a question for him as to whether it was the rage itself or the fear of making a fool of himself which kept him always in the company of his partner or with a &#8220;babysitter&#8221; friend for security.</p>
<p>We had one session two months earlier when we worked on EFT coping strategies for his beginning a new job. With those working well, Tim now felt ready to tackle the underlying issues in his continuing urge to explode. In our talking together, Tim realized that in his &#8220;explosions&#8221; he was acting the way his raging, unpredictable, abusive mother had acted only now it was his own behavior which he could neither predict nor control. In one session, Tim was able to work through (1) his fear and rage at his mother, (2) the horror of watching his father beat his mother to ostensibly stop her screaming and (3) finally laugh with relief at what had formerly been so traumatic.</p>
<p>The following is the essence of our work with the wording for the setup phrasing as close as possible to what we covered. Sometimes this phrasing ran very quick and free, changing with each line, which made it lively and also very triggering to get at the aspects quickly. We generally did full single rounds including the liver point at the bottom front of the rib cage but with no 9-gamut.</p>
<p>LORI: Try picturing your mother and see what you feel.</p>
<p>TIM: I feel the pit of my stomach &#8211; a pressure, an anger.</p>
<p>EFT: Even though I have this mother anger in my stomach&#8230; (tap: this mother anger)</p>
<p>LORI: What do you feel now?</p>
<p>TIM: I feel sorrow for me because I had to watch all this&#8230; and sorrow for her. I have forgiven her before, why do I still have this feeling in my stomach?</p>
<p>LORI: I don&#8217;t know, but let&#8217;s try a round.</p>
<p>EFT: Even though I&#8217;ve forgiven her, I can still have this anger that needs to be looked at&#8230; (tapping on &#8220;this mother anger&#8221;).</p>
<p>TIM: The feeling in the pit of my stomach is gone. But I feel it now just below my throat &#8211; there&#8217;s still some anger.</p>
<p>(I remembered now to pick up some SUDs intensity readings (0-10 scale) and asked Tim how strong the anger had been at the start vs. now. He&#8217;s started at a 7 or 8 in the stomach which was now gone. Now it was a 5 at the throat. We repeated the same phrasing for another round and the throat anger was gone.</p>
<p>TIM: I still feel the anger but now it&#8217;s in my head &#8211; in front of my forehead &#8211; like my head wants to burst, to get rid of this negativity. I want to take it out on whoever is around me. I could scream. I feel a pressure inside, an anger.</p>
<p>LORI: &#8230;all these years of stuffing this mother anger? Is it like it wants to explode just like hers did?</p>
<p>TIM: Yes!</p>
<p>EFT: Even though I feel this anger pressure in my head&#8230;</p>
<p>Even though I&#8217;ve stuffed this anger and it wants to explode&#8230;</p>
<p>Even though I could scream&#8230;</p>
<p>All these phrases were used during the one setup tapping the karate chop point.</p>
<p>TIM: I guess I feel more relaxed &#8211; and also uptight for bringing up the past. I haven&#8217;t done this for a long time. It bothers me in a sad way. If we weren&#8217;t brought up this way, I&#8217;d be a different person. I feel sorry for her and mostly for me &#8211; I&#8217;ve lost 5 years of my life.</p>
<p>EFT: Even though I&#8217;m grieving for the loss of this time and the loss of my childhood to my mother&#8217;s illness and rage&#8230;</p>
<p>TIM: I feel lighter. The pressure in the head is gone. There&#8217;s no pressure anywhere.</p>
<p>LORI: OK. Let&#8217;s test our work. Picture her pulling your hair, her verbal put downs, her telling you she hoped you&#8217;d be hit by a car or choke on your food.</p>
<p>TIM: I feel this hatred when I remember how she did those things. (It was difficult for Tim to feel these feelings before &#8211; they appeared to be judged out of awareness. Now it was possible to access them and so clear them.)</p>
<p>EFT: Even though I feel this hatred when I remember how she&#8230; (We went through the list during the setup and tapped on &#8220;this mother hatred&#8221;.)</p>
<p>TIM: Tears are rolling down my cheeks &#8211; such sorrow &#8211; we all went through this including my grandmother. It was a tragedy. Everyone suffered a living hell. Dad hit mom with his fists, bruising her. She&#8217;d go to the floor still foaming at the mouth, still screaming &#8211; nothing made her stop. We kids would shout &#8220;Please, mom, shut up! Shut up!&#8221; There were 18 years of this.</p>
<p>LORI: (Very gently said) OK, Tim, just picture the beating, the foaming, the bruising.</p>
<p>TIM: I want to scream &#8211; like I did then.</p>
<p>EFT: Even though all we could do was scream &#8220;shut up, mom&#8221;, and dad would hit her, and she&#8217;d foam and bruise, and we&#8217;d cry and feel angry both&#8230; (tapping with &#8220;shut up, mom, shut up&#8221;).</p>
<p>There was noticeable calming even during the setup and then progressively through the round. It seemed that finally speaking the unspeakable was a tremendous relief and it seemed important to speak all of it while tapping.</p>
<p>TIM: I&#8217;m happy it&#8217;s over and I will never, ever have to listen to that again. The memories are there, but I&#8217;ll never have to live through it again. There&#8217;s a sense of relief&#8230; and I&#8217;m a little nervous. I just brought this up and I&#8217;m relieved that I did &#8211; and it didn&#8217;t have much impact on me now as it would have in the past.</p>
<p>LORI: What has you nervous?</p>
<p>TIM: I&#8217;m a little scared because I brought it up.</p>
<p>LORI: Is it like you&#8217;re betraying the family secret? Like you might be punished for that?</p>
<p>TIM: Yeah.</p>
<p>EFT: Even though I might be punished for betraying the family secrets &#8211; how crazy mom was&#8230;</p>
<p>Even though I&#8217;m telling all the family secrets&#8230; (tap: I&#8217;m telling all the secrets.)</p>
<p>TIM: I feel very relaxed! (laughter, sigh) It feels like all this negative stuff is dissolving.</p>
<p>LORI: Take a couple of deep breaths and enjoy the relaxation.</p>
<p>TIM: I feel drowsy, comfortable, floating if I close my eyes, drifting. Feels great!</p>
<p>We discuss continuing to check our work or stopping here. Tim wants to continue.</p>
<p>LORI: So picture mom again. Let&#8217;s check our work. See her throwing things.</p>
<p>TIM: I had an 8-track stereo/turntable on my dresser and I loved to play 70&#8217;s music. I&#8217;d earned the money for it and I loved my music &#8211; it calmed me. She would come into my room and bounce it on the table until it began to come apart. Then she&#8217;d turn it off and order me to do tasks. She&#8217;d destroy my pleasure, something of mine.</p>
<p>LORI: How do you feel now thinking of this?</p>
<p>TIM: It bothers me just a little &#8211; she&#8217;s ruining something of mine. I feel it in my chest and arms &#8211; the muscles used to destroy things, to rip shirts and throw things.</p>
<p>LORI: The same muscles she used to ruin your things?</p>
<p>TIM: Yeah.</p>
<p>EFT: Even though she broke my things and I feel this pressure in my muscles to do the same thing&#8230; (tap with &#8220;break things just like she did&#8221;)</p>
<p>LORI: So picture this incident again.</p>
<p>TIM: It bothers me just in the sense she&#8217;s ruining something of mine. I worked hard to buy that stereo.</p>
<p>LORI: What do you feel now?</p>
<p>TIM: Anger and frustration &#8211; I wanted to bounce HER head on the table. I had to stuff it. I loved that stereo.</p>
<p>EFT: Even though I feel anger and frustration that she bounced my stereo and I just wanted to bounce her head instead &#8211; I loved that stereo&#8230; (tap: she bounced my stereo)</p>
<p>TIM: It doesn&#8217;t bother me to think about it. There are no physical sensations. It feels good to have said these words.</p>
<p>LORI: So try picturing dad hitting mom.</p>
<p>TIM: It doesn&#8217;t bother me. There are no physical signals from my body except what one might expect.</p>
<p>LORI: What is that?</p>
<p>TIM: Well, when I picture dad hitting her, she&#8217;s on the kitchen floor and foaming, well, there&#8217;s really no reaction.</p>
<p>LORI: What would you give it on a scale of 0 to 10?</p>
<p>TIM: A zero.</p>
<p>We ran through a number of other violent or abusive memories from Tim&#8217;s childhood and each was coming up with a SUDs of zero, much to Tim&#8217;s surprise. One in which mom had hit the kids with a wooden spoon when they couldn&#8217;t quote the Bible perfectly actually looked hilarious in its hypocrisy. He could finally laugh at it.</p>
<p>LORI: So let&#8217;s do a little more checking here. Think of tearing your shirt off.</p>
<p>TIM: It&#8217;s so easy to do. I&#8217;m afraid I will, I can.</p>
<p>LORI: Try picturing mom with the stereo.</p>
<p>TIM: I feel a slight urge to do it too.</p>
<p>LORI: What&#8217;s the SUDS?</p>
<p>TIM: 3 or 4.</p>
<p>EFT: Even though she got to do it, my muscles want to bounce on something too &#8211; she got away with it, my muscles want to&#8230; (tap: my muscles)</p>
<p>TIM: There&#8217;s still some tendency to DESTROY things.</p>
<p>EFT: Even though I feel an urge to destroy things to discharge this anger pressure that builds up in me&#8230; (tap: destroy things)</p>
<p>TIM: (Laughter) Damn, that&#8217;s good! I can laugh at it. I can look around the room and it doesnt&#8217; bother me! It&#8217;s gone! Wow, that&#8217;s amazing! This is the same reaction people get on the EFT tapes! With the laughter it clicked! I feel so good!</p>
<p>This is what I love about this work!</p>
<p>By the way, I just followed up with Tim (two weeks later) and discovered that he did not have any of his former explosion reactions. However, he did have some concern over having those reactions again and he wanted another appointment. This suggests that either there is more work to do on the original problem OR his concern is simply a fear of the fear returning. In either case, it is likely a tappable issue.</p>

										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>The cause of a poor self image The term &#8220;poor self image&#8221; refers to a generally negative feeling about one&#8217;s self. Authorities on the subject have not developed a precise definition for it nor have they pinpointed an exact cause. Accordingly, there is no agreed upon way to handle it. EFT, by contrast, is much more precise in its approach and pinpoints an exact cause. Here it is: The cause of a poor self image is an accumulation of negative emotions about one&#8217;s self. This is self evident and is stated here because, in these terms, EFT makes eminently good sense. If we eliminate the negative emotions then we eliminate the cause. And without the cause the poor self image fades away. And what better tool to eliminate the negative emotions than EFT?</p>
<p>Poor self image may be the world&#8217;s number one ailment. It is so prevalent that almost everyone carries around some degree of it. Our self image is often equated with our self confidence. We tend to &#8220;radiate&#8221; it through our mannerisms, posture, words and gestures and others &#8220;pick it up&#8221; whether we want them to or not.</p>
<p>Accordingly, it has a major effect on our business, social, and personal performance. Sometimes jobs, promotions and sales are won or lost depending on how we radiate our inner thoughts to others. Friendships and romantic encounters can flourish or die depending on how we project our feelings about ourselves. The lower our self image, the easier it is to get upset and the more intense become our anger, guilt, jealousy and other emotional responses.</p>
<p>When our self image is low we tend to stay stuck in one place. We don&#8217;t venture into that new business or get out of that abusive relationship or try something new. Some parts of our lives can be very dull and depressing. In short, our self image is the centerpiece of our emotional strength. The quality of our lives often depends on it.</p>
<p>Go to the self help section of any major bookstore and there you will find countless books with solutions to the self image problem. In general, they emphasize positive attitudes and give exercises for looking at the brighter side of life. They encourage focusing on your strengths rather than your weaknesses and some emphasize visualization and affirmations to help you achieve these things. I applaud them all.</p>
<p>I&#8217;m in favor of anything that helps and many of these approaches do help people improve their self images. The results are a bit spotty, however. An improvement here. A new attitude there. Rarely does anyone achieve an across the board, dramatically improved self image with these tools.</p>
<p>The reason so many of these techniques fall short is that they do very little to neutralize all the self doubt and negative feelings that make up the poor self image. Rather, they try to overwhelm them with megadoses of positivism.</p>
<p>This is a laudable effort, of course, but one&#8217;s established self doubts and negative feelings can be rather stubborn. If your journey through life is like a bus ride, then these self doubts and negative feelings are passengers on your bus. You are at the wheel and they are your &#8220;back seat drivers&#8221; who think they own the front seats. Conventional methods won&#8217;t move them much.</p>
<p>EFT offers a refreshing new approach to this problem where dramatic, across the board changes do occur. I have seen people totally transformed by these techniques. Their mannerisms, posture, words and gestures all change to reflect a more positive, self assured person. Their friends and co-workers comment on the &#8220;new&#8221; person that has evolved before their eyes.</p>
<p>Rather than try to install new attitudes and perspectives, as conventional methods tend to do, EFT effectively liberates one from their self doubts and negative feelings. They loosen those unwanted passengers from their front seat positions and kick them off the bus. Once off the bus, they no longer contribute to a poor self image. The self doubts and negative feelings that make up a poor self image are forms of &#8220;negative emotions&#8221; which, of course, are what EFT was designed to handle. Remember the discovery statement upon which EFT is built&#8230;</p>
<p>&#8220;The cause of all negative emotions is a disruption in the body&#8217;s energy system.&#8221; With this in mind, the process to improve your self image is simple. Just perform The Basic Recipe on every negative emotion you have. One by one they leave and, as they do, the balance between your positive and negative emotions shifts inevitably toward the positive. A refreshing and confident new self image bubbles up to the surface. The baggage has been thrown off your bus.</p>
<p>This is a perfect place to use the previously mentioned Personal Peace Procedure. It automatically addresses all those negative specific events that intrude upon an otherwise healthy self image.</p>
<p><img decoding="async" src="http://alternativecomplementarymedicine.com/images/articles/UsingEFTtoEnhanceYourSelfImage_2.jpg" alt="" width="345" height="258" /></p>
<p>The forest and trees metaphor Here&#8217;s a metaphor that will further help your understanding of this concept. Consider each of your negative emotions or specific events as a tree in a negative self image forest. They might be reflective of things from your past like rejections, abuse, failures, fears, guilt, etc. There may be hundreds of them and they may be so thick as to resemble a jungle.</p>
<p>Let&#8217;s assume, though, that there are 100 diseased trees in your self image forest. If you cut one of them down (by neutralizing it with EFT) you still have 99 left. While you will get some noticeable, and much appreciated, emotional relief from removing that one tree, you still haven&#8217;t made much of a dent in the self image forest.</p>
<p>But what would happen if you methodically cut down one tree per day? Gradually, the forest would thin out. You would have more room to move within it and it would be a freer place in which to reside.</p>
<p>Eventually&#8230;with persistent use of EFT&#8230;all the trees disappear and in their place is a much more emotionally free you. The world looks different when the forest (or jungle) is gone and a new self image emerges.</p>
<p>Generalization</p>
<p>Fortunately, you will not have to cut down all 100 trees to get your result. That&#8217;s because using EFT to neutralize a few negative emotions of a given type will tend to generalize over the remaining negative emotions of that same type. For example, assume that in your forest you have a clump of 10 trees known as &#8220;abusive experiences.&#8221;</p>
<p>Take the biggest (most intense) trees in that clump first and cut them down with EFT. Once you have done 3 or 4 of them, you will usually find that the remaining 6 or 7 fall on their own. Balancing the energy system for some trees then spreads to other trees of the same type.</p>
<p>You can then repeat this generalization concept with other clumps that might be called &#8220;failures&#8221; or&#8221;rejections.&#8221; In this way, a 100 tree forest might be cleared by cutting down approximately 30 trees. Be an observer With EFT, shifts in self image come much faster and much more powerfully than with conventional methods.</p>
<p>But the shifts don&#8217;t happen as rapidly as with phobias and distressing memories. EFT frequently handles those in moments whereas complete self image changes often take weeks. This is because the shifts in self image are the result of the time consuming elimination of numerous negative emotions (trees)&#8230;.one at a time.</p>
<p>When I say that complete self image changes often take weeks, I do not mean that nothing is happening in the meantime. On the contrary, with each tree that is removed from the forest a shift in one&#8217;s self image takes place. However, the immediate emotional freedom that comes from the removal of that one tree does not usually make a noticeable change in the much larger self image problem. But the cumulative change that comes from removing several trees is noticeable if you become an &#8220;observer&#8221; of what is happening.</p>
<p>The changes that happen within you are gradual, subtle and powerful. They feel so natural that you don&#8217;t even realize that the shift is taking place. Eventually, your friends will comment on your changes and then you will have incontrovertible proof. But, until then, you need to be an &#8220;observer&#8221; and tune yourself into what is going on. Notice, for example, how you handled a recent rejection more matter-of-factly than before. Observe how you speak up more often and how you are taking better care of yourself. Listen to how the tone of your own conversations are shifting toward the positive.</p>
<p>Watch the reactions of others toward you as you radiate a more assured self image. Being an &#8220;observer&#8221; is important because, without it, you might conclude that nothing is happening and give up on the process.</p>
<p>How to proceed The method here is simple. It is the essence of The Personal Peace Procedure. There are only two steps:</p>
<p>1. Make a list of every past negative emotion you can think of. Include every time you had fear, rejection, guilt, anger, abuse, tears or any other negative emotion. Include both the big ones and the little ones but put the big ones on top. This is because you want to neutralize them first. Don&#8217;t concern yourself if you can&#8217;t think of every one of them at first. You can add to the list as they occur to you over time.</p>
<p>2. Then use The Basic Recipe everyday to &#8220;cut down a tree&#8221; from your list. Do this daily until no more negative emotions (trees) exist. Be sure to&#8221;observe&#8221; your progress along the way. You may do this more than once per day if your schedule permits and you may cut down more than one tree per session. However, you must handle each tree separately. Don&#8217;t lump them together in the same trip through The Basic Recipe.</p>
<p>After a few days into the process, you will notice that the &#8220;big trees&#8221; you started with don&#8217;t seem to show up in your life any more. That is typical and there is a lot of freedom in that. Enjoy it.</p>

										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Nowhere is there more obvious evidence for the existence of the mind-body connection than in EFT. By now, you have witnessed (and I hope experienced) dramatic physical healing on several levels. Thousands of physical ailments befall human beings, for which the healing sciences have developed a wide array of remedies.</p>
<p>These remedies range from laying on of hands to drugs &amp; surgery to fasting to mental imagery. They all seem to show results for some people, some of the time. However, none of them work for all people, all of the time.</p>
<p>Here is a beginning list of the physical ailments that have been addressed by EFT with either partial or complete success: Headaches, back pain, stiff neck and shoulders, joint pains, cancer, chronic fatigue syndrome, lupus, ulcerative colitis, psoriasis, asthma, allergies, itching eyes, body sores, rashes, insomnia, constipation, irritable bowel syndrome, eyesight, muscle tightness, bee stings, urination problems, morning sickness, PMS, sexual dysfunctions, sweating, poor coordination, carpal tunnel syndrome, arthritis, numbness in the fingers, stomachaches, toothaches, trembling, multiple sclerosis.</p>
<p>There are many, many more. A complete list is several times as long. Try it on everything. I try EFT on every physical ailment presented to me and am repeatedly astonished at the results. I don&#8217;t have 100% success (who does?) but often EFT will provide startling relief where nothing else seems to work.</p>
<p>Based on my experience, EFT works so well that it should be included in every healer&#8217;s toolbag. And I&#8217;ll go a step further. I think it should be one of the first tools the healer uses. Here are the reasons: The relief from symptoms is usually immediate. It often works when nothing else will. It is easy to apply. It takes very little time. It is not habit-forming.</p>
<p>I don&#8217;t know any other healing technique that can make all these claims. Do you? Nonetheless, EFT does not replace medicine or any other healing practice. It is best to work with other healing practitioners. The undeniable fact is that EFT deserves a prominent place in the physical healing hall of fame. Even the most casual observer must greet the results with great respect.</p>
<p>But the obvious question is: Why does it work? Why, if its original design is to address emotional issues, does the identical process work so remarkably well on physical problems?</p>
<p>Many mysteries surround the healing sciences, which is why research in this field is an unending process. EFT is no exception. Just as the proper flow of blood throughout the body is vital to one&#8217;s physical health, so is the proper flow of the body&#8217;s energy. Balancing it with EFT is bound to promote physical healing.</p>
<p>It is undeniable that negative emotions contribute to physical ailments. To the extent that EFT neutralizes these negative emotions, the physical symptoms appear to subside.</p>
<p><strong>Questions and Answers</strong></p>
<p><strong>Q. How long will it take to get relief?</strong> There is no hard and fast rule for this. Symptoms often fade away in a matter of minutes, although occasionally there is a delayed reaction for a few hours. Relief from the underlying disease could take days, weeks, or even months. So, be persistent and make sure to consult with your physician. Many people are tempted to discontinue medication as healing takes place. This should only be done with the guidance of your physician.</p>
<p><strong>Q. Can I address several symptoms at a time?</strong> No! Use The Basic Recipe on each symptom independently. Start with the most severe symptom and work down. Don&#8217;t be surprised, however, if working with one symptom generates relief for the others. This happens frequently.</p>
<p><strong>Q. Can I really expect results from EFT for long-standing, severe diseases?</strong> I am well aware that conventional wisdom suggests that many long-lasting diseases are permanent fixtures in one&#8217;s health profile. Accordingly, to suggest that they can be measurably reduced or eliminated by methodically tapping on the energy system is indeed radical. It is outside the beliefs of almost everyone I have met. However, I have personally witnessed many startling examples of this, and I would be remiss if I didn&#8217;t report them to you.</p>
<p><strong>Q. How often should I apply The Basic Recipe to my problem?</strong> For symptoms such as headaches, pain, upset stomach, etc., perform The Basic Recipe whenever you want relief. For the underlying disease, it should be done 10 times per day until you are satisfied with the results. The 10 daily rounds of The Basic Recipe should be spread throughout the day. A good way to do this is to link them to your habitual routines, such as:</p>
<ul>
<li>When you wake up in the morning.</li>
<li>Before you go to bed at night.</li>
<li>Just before each meal.</li>
<li>Every time you use the bathroom.</li>
</ul>
<p>It is also important to apply EFT to every specific event that may be causing the physical ailment. Applying The Personal Peace Procedure will also help.</p>
<p><strong>Q. Will you please discuss some of your experiences with various physical ailments?</strong> Of course. Please remember that the examples listed below represent only a tiny portion of the possible ailments that EFT can address.</p>
<p><strong>Back pain</strong></p>
<p>I know many people who have significant damage to their backs, and the reasons for their pain are evident in their X-Rays. Nonetheless, after a few minutes of EFT, their pain faded dramatically. This doesn&#8217;t appear to make sense until you recognize that stress shows up in the muscles which, in turn, exert abnormal strains on our joints. Relaxing the muscle tension through EFT thus reduces unnecessary stress on the joints, resulting in less pain. I have lost count of how many back pains I have seen subside. Some pains vanish completely and never return, while others require a daily tapping routine to keep the pain at bay.</p>
<p><strong>Headaches and stomachaches</strong></p>
<p>I estimate that at least 90% of the cases I have witnessed regarding these symptoms have responded very well. Most of them faded away completely within a few minutes of using The Basic Recipe.</p>
<p><strong>Carpal tunnel syndrome</strong></p>
<p>I once had a business dinner with Anne, whose carpal tunnel wrist pain was at a level 7. After less than 2 minutes of using The Basic Recipe, the pain disappeared altogether and didn&#8217;t return for the rest of our meeting. Needless to say, she was astonished since nothing else had ever given her relief. Although our paths have not crossed since then, my guess is that her problem has either greatly reduced or disappeared.</p>
<p>This is the type of problem, however, that tends to come back, so additional tapping would likely be necessary.</p>
<p><strong>Psoriasis</strong></p>
<p>Donna&#8217;s psoriasis was so severe that she had difficulty wearing shoes. Her medications were not helping. After tapping routinely for a few days, 90% of it went away.</p>
<p><strong>Allergies</strong></p>
<p>These usually respond well. I have seen many people eliminate sinus drainage, itching eyes, sneezing, and a host of other allergy-related symptoms.</p>
<p><strong>Constipation</strong></p>
<p>Results vary widely here, but in my experience, success is usually achieved. One person experienced instant and permanent relief with one tapping session. Others needed to tap daily for a few weeks before years of constipation subsided.</p>
<p>Please remember that you will not always experience immediate relief from your physical ailment, and sometimes the tapping will not appear to work. Be patient and persistent. All you are expending is time. The odds are in your favor if you stick with it. This applies to all ailments, not just constipation.</p>
<p><strong>Eyesight</strong></p>
<p>I have seen many people improve their eyesight with EFT, at least temporarily. People have come up on stage with me, done The Basic Recipe for eyesight, and then reported noticeably clearer vision. I have not followed up on this, so I cannot report on any permanent changes. However, I suspect that permanent improvement is possible with persistence.</p>
<p><strong>Arthritis</strong></p>
<p>Arthritic pain often reduces under The Basic Recipe. I&#8217;ve witnessed this many times. Due to the underlying condition, however, the pain tends to return. Thus, you must address both the symptoms and the underlying disease. Can you reverse arthritis and eliminate it forever with EFT? I don&#8217;t know because no one, to my knowledge, has persistently used these techniques for this purpose. Conventional wisdom tells us that arthritis is not reversible. It cannot be cured; it can only be arrested.</p>
<p>However, I was diagnosed with arthritis in 1986 and have no sign of it today. I didn&#8217;t use EFT at the time because I wasn&#8217;t aware of it. It disappeared as a result of fasting and changes in my diet, lifestyle, and frame of mind. I&#8217;m convinced that EFT would have expedited my recovery.</p>

										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><strong>(Including War, Accidents, Rape, Post Traumatic Stress Disorder (PTSD), and all past abuses.)</strong></p>
<p>This section starkly contrasts with conventional approaches. Here, we amalgamate an extensive range of emotional issues under one category—traumatic memories—and treat them as identical. In reality, they share the same cause: a disruption in the body&#8217;s energy system.</p>
<p>Traumatic memories give rise to a plethora of emotional reactions upon recollection. Some experiences intensify, triggering headaches, stomachaches, rapid heartbeats, sweating, tears, sexual dysfunction, nightmares, grief, anger, depression, and various other emotional and physical afflictions.</p>
<figure id="attachment_3350" aria-describedby="caption-attachment-3350" style="width: 1350px" class="wp-caption alignnone"><a href="https://www.alternativecomplementarymedicine.com/wp-content/uploads/trauma-eft-healing.jpeg"><img decoding="async" class="size-full wp-image-3350" title="trauma eft healing" src="https://www.alternativecomplementarymedicine.com/wp-content/uploads/trauma-eft-healing.jpeg" alt="trauma eft healing" width="1350" height="900" srcset="http://www.alternativecomplementarymedicine.com/wp-content/uploads//trauma-eft-healing.jpeg 1350w, http://www.alternativecomplementarymedicine.com/wp-content/uploads//trauma-eft-healing-300x200.jpeg 300w, http://www.alternativecomplementarymedicine.com/wp-content/uploads//trauma-eft-healing-600x400.jpeg 600w, http://www.alternativecomplementarymedicine.com/wp-content/uploads//trauma-eft-healing-768x512.jpeg 768w" sizes="(max-width: 1350px) 100vw, 1350px" /></a><figcaption id="caption-attachment-3350" class="wp-caption-text">trauma eft healing</figcaption></figure>
<p>Let&#8217;s apply the knowledge from earlier. Recall the foundational principle of EFT: &#8220;All negative emotions stem from an interruption in the body&#8217;s energy system.&#8221;</p>
<p>Thus, every negative emotion linked to a traumatic memory results from a disturbance (&#8220;zzzzzt&#8221;) in your energy system. Consequently, the remedy is conceptually straightforward: eradicate the &#8220;zzzzzt,&#8221; and the emotional impact diminishes to zero. No more nightmares, headaches, or pounding heart. Your memory remains, but the emotional charge vanishes.</p>
<p>Our tool for this purpose is The Basic Recipe. A few rounds of this process should offer relief. The number of repetitions required depends on the number of aspects within the memory.</p>
<p>Aspects are crucial. They represent different facets of the memory contributing to emotional intensity.</p>
<p>Most traumatic memories center around a primary aspect, typically necessitating 1 to 3 iterations of The Basic Recipe for resolution. Within minutes, the problem often dissipates, with infrequent or no recurrence.</p>
<p>Some traumatic memories, however, entail multiple aspects. In these cases, additional rounds of The Basic Recipe are required, although this usually takes only 20 to 30 minutes instead of 5 or 6.</p>
<p>What we require is an approach to identify these aspects. Once located, addressing each sequentially neutralizes every facet of the memory. This can be efficiently achieved using the &#8220;short movie in your mind&#8221; concept.</p>
<p>View the traumatic memory as a brief mental film. Envision it as a theater projection, complete with a beginning, main characters, events, and an ending.</p>
<p>Ordinarily, this &#8220;movie&#8221; plays rapidly, culminating in an undesired emotion. Due to its swift pace, we overlook the potential presence of diverse aspects contributing to the negativity, attributing the emotion to the entire film.</p>
<p>By slowing down the movie, these different aspects can be pinpointed and managed. Narrate the movie out loud—share it with a friend, mirror, or tape recorder. Describe it in detail to decelerate its pace, as spoken words are slower than thoughts.</p>
<p>While recounting it, each aspect will surface. Halt when you sense intensity (prioritizing pain reduction) and apply The Basic Recipe to that aspect, treating it as an independent traumatic memory. In essence, it is a distinct memory within a larger context.</p>
<p>Proceed through the aspects, reducing each to zero until you can narrate the entire story devoid of any negative emotional impact.</p>
<p>Typically, most traumatic memories have a solitary aspect. Some have 2 or 3, rarely exceeding 3. In such cases, persistence is key; relief is within reach.</p>
<p><strong>Questions and Answers</strong></p>
<p><strong>Q. What if I have multiple traumatic memories?</strong></p>
<p>Address them one by one. Begin with the most intense memory, neutralizing it before moving to the next. Follow this pattern until all traumatic memories are resolved. This process often leads to a liberating sensation bordering on euphoria.</p>
<p>Releasing such unnecessary baggage is a remarkable gift.</p>
<p>Individuals like war veterans may possess numerous traumatic memories. For them, the generalization effect often applies. For instance, if you have a hundred traumatic memories, addressing around 10 to 15 can often suffice. Subsequently, emotional intensity for the remaining memories is likely to diminish significantly due to the generalization effect.</p>
<p><strong>Q. Does rapidly eliminating emotional issues diminish the importance of delving deep into the problem?</strong></p>
<p>Traditional methods presuppose that the root of these entrenched emotional problems resides in the recesses of the mind, necessitating exploration and unraveling. Disregarding this notion is perceived as neglecting the client and leaving the problem unresolved. EFT defies this perspective.</p>
<p>I have aided numerous individuals with traumatic memories, some exceedingly intense. Following EFT, not one person has displayed interest in further exploration or delving &#8220;to the bottom&#8221; of it.</p>
<p>To them, the issue is entirely resolved. Through my experience, EFT effectively addresses the root of the issue, causing a profound shift in attitude towards the memory. The transformation is evident in their words, demeanor, and posture, as fear evolves into comprehension.</p>
<p>These individuals seldom bring up the issue again, as it gains perspective through the elimination of the disruptive &#8220;zzzzzt&#8221; from the energy system—the true cause.</p>

										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>EFT Part I introduced you to The Setup as a label for the more technical phenomenon known as Psychological Reversal (a term coined by Dr. Roger Callahan but originally brought to the public by Dr. John Diamond). This is a fascinating discovery on its own and deserves special treatment in this course. <strong>Did you ever wonder why </strong><strong>athletes get into slumps? </strong></p>
<p align="justify">This defies normal logic. There is no physical reason for them to perform so far below par. The athlete is the same highly trained person before, after and during the slump. But all athletes go through this many times in their careers. Why?</p>
<p align="justify"><strong>&#8230;.addictions are so hard to </strong><strong>overcome? </strong></p>
<p align="justify">After all, the addict usually wants to be free of their destructive patterns. They know, and will often admit, that their addiction is costing them their health, their relationships and even their life! Yet they continue with it. Why?</p>
<p align="justify"><strong>&#8230;.depression is so hard to correct? </strong></p>
<p align="justify">It is one of the most difficult psychological issues to handle. If one goes for conventional therapy to get over depression they are usually in for years of expensive procedures. And progress, if any is made, is usually accomplished in baby steps. Why?</p>
<p align="justify"><strong>&#8230;.we sometimes self-sabotage </strong><strong>ourselves? </strong></p>
<p align="justify">When we try, for example, to lose weight or read faster we often manage to &#8220;stop ourselves&#8221; and fall back into our previous &#8220;comfort zones&#8221; with little or no real progress. Why?</p>
<p align="justify"><strong>&#8230;.healing sometimes takes so </strong><strong>long? </strong></p>
<p align="justify">The lingering cold that just won&#8217;t go away, the sprain or broken bone that takes forever to heal, the headache or pain that stays and stays. Sometimes things just don&#8217;t heal normally. Why?</p>
<p align="justify"><strong>The reason is in the body&#8217;s energy system. </strong>It is the actual cause of what is commonly called self sabotage. It is the reason why we sometimes seem to be our own worst enemy and don&#8217;t reach those &#8220;new levels&#8221; we truly want. In addition to the above examples, it is also why people often try in vain to make more money and fall short in countless other pursuits even though they know they have the ability to achieve them. It is also a contributor to psychological blocks (like &#8220;writer&#8217;s block&#8221;) and learning limitations (like dyslexia).</p>
<p align="justify">Before this discovery, people&#8217;s seeming inability to make progress in areas that are obviously important to them was blamed on such things as &#8220;lack of will power&#8221;, &#8220;poor motivation&#8221;, &#8220;spacing out&#8221; or other forms of supposed character defects. But this isn&#8217;t so. There is another cause&#8230;.and it is correctable.</p>
<p align="justify">Psychological Reversal (PR for short) is that cause.</p>
<p align="justify">It is an immensely important and practical discovery that is finding its way into several disciplines. It is vital in psychology, medicine, addictions, weight loss, and countless fields of endeavor including sports and business performance. Where PR is present, little or no headway will be made. It&#8230; <strong>literally blocks </strong><strong>progress. </strong></p>
<p align="justify"><strong>What is Psychological Reversal? </strong>Everyone experiences it. It occurs when the energy system in the body changes polarity and it usually happens outside your awareness. You don&#8217;t ordinarily &#8220;feel&#8221; it happening. It is a literal polarity reversal in your body&#8217;s energy system and is like having your &#8220;batteries in backwards&#8221; as explained in EFT Part I.</p>
<p align="justify">Interestingly, it often takes the form of what psychologists call “secondary gain or loss.” For example, the person who consciously believes that they want to lost weight will often have an unconscious “stopper” such as, <em>“If I lose weight I will only gain it </em><em>back again and that will cost me a lot of money in </em><em>changing my wardrobe.” </em>This person is psychologically reversed against losing weight.</p>
<p align="justify"><strong>How was PR discovered? </strong>Psychological Reversal has its roots in a field known as Applied Kinesiology. One of the tools of this discipline is known as muscle testing. Here the patient rigidly extends an arm straight out from the side of his or her body while the doctor pushes down on it to assess the patient&#8217;s strength. The doctor then has a dialogue with the patient and pushes down on the arm as the patient makes statements. If there is a subconscious disagreement with the statement, the muscles go weak and the arm is easily pushed down. Otherwise, the arm remains strong. This allows the doctor to &#8220;talk to the body&#8221; and thus help diagnose where problems might reside.</p>
<p align="justify">Dr. Roger Callahan was using this procedure with a lady who wanted to lose weight. For perspective, here is how he tells it in his book, &#8220;How Executives Overcome the Fear of Public Speaking and Other Phobias.&#8221;</p>
<p align="justify"><em>&#8220;There is not a therapist practicing who has not </em><em>encountered a patient who simply cannot be cured, no </em><em>matter how effective the therapy ordinarily is or how </em><em>diligently the patient and therapist apply themselves to </em><em>the task. This resistance to treatment is a frustration to </em><em>therapists and a trial to their patients. It has been </em><em>called by many names, such as: death instinct, the loser </em><em>syndrome, self-defeating behavior or negativity. These </em><em>troubled patients are called by many names: </em></p>
<p align="justify"><em>recalcitrant patients, negative personalities, self </em><em>destructive individuals &#8212; but their situation is always </em><em>much the same, they seem to resist all help &#8212; no matter </em><em>what approach is used. They claim they want to be </em><em>cured &#8212; but they do not respond to treatment. </em></p>
<p align="justify"><em>While I was working with an overweight woman who </em><em>professed to want to be thin, I encountered this negative </em><em>block. She had been dieting with little success for </em><em>years. Yet, in spite of her failure to cut down on eating, </em><em>she insisted that she wanted to lose weight. </em></p>
<p align="justify"><em>Using the muscle test, I asked her to picture herself </em><em>thin, the way she said she wished to be. The result </em><em>startled me. When she succeeded in picturing herself </em><em>minus her extra weight, her arm tested weak. </em><em>We were both surprised. Yet, in spite of the negative </em><em>results, she insisted that she did want to lose weight. </em><em>So I tried a different approach. I asked her to </em><em>picture herself 30 pounds heavier than she was. Now </em><em>she tested strong. </em></p>
<p align="justify"><em>I restated the question even more directly. I had her </em><em>say aloud, &#8216;I want to lose weight.&#8217; The test suggested </em><em>that her statement was not true. </em><em>Now I had her say, &#8216;I want to gain weight.&#8217; This time </em><em>she tested strong. Obviously, there was a discrepancy </em><em>between what she said she wanted and what the test </em><em>indicated she wanted. </em></p>
<p align="justify"><em>Curious, I tried this same test on six other clients </em><em>who had been dieting for months or years without </em><em>success. They all showed the same pattern. What they </em><em>said they wanted was the reverse of what they were </em><em>shown to want when I tested them using the same </em><em>muscle test. </em></p>
<p align="justify"><em>This was, certainly, not the first time I had </em><em>encountered resistance to treatment. But now I had a </em><em>tool with which to identify it and possibly overcome it. </em></p>
<p align="justify"><em>To have the name of this condition also be a description </em><em>of it, I called it Psychological Reversal. </em><em>&#8230;.Now I began to test all my other clients with </em><em>reference to their major problems (ie: &#8216;I want to get </em><em>over my anxiety attacks,&#8217; &#8216;I want to get a better </em><em>relationship with my wife/husband/lover,&#8217; &#8216;I want to </em><em>overcome my frigidity/impotence/premature </em><em>ejaculation,&#8217; or &#8216;I want to be a successful and/or fine </em><em>actor/singer/musician/composer,&#8217; etc.). In each case, I </em><em>also had the patient make a reverse statement (ie: &#8216;I do </em><em>not want to get over my anxiety attacks,&#8217; etc.). And </em><em>each time I tested, using the arm test. </em></p>
<p align="justify"><em>I was flabbergasted at the results of these tests. I </em><em>found to my chagrin that a large number of my clients </em><em>got weak when they thought of getting better and </em><em>stronger when they thought of getting worse. </em></p>
<p align="justify"><em>No wonder psychotherapy is so difficult&#8230;.&#8221; </em></p>
<p align="justify"><strong>What causes PR? </strong>The principle cause is negative thinking. Even the most positive thinkers among us carry around subconscious negative, self defeating thoughts. PR is the usual result. As a general rule, the more pervasive this type of thinking, the more prone we are to becoming psychologically reversed.</p>
<p align="justify">With some people it is an all pervasive phenomenon. It stops them just about everywhere they go. You can usually tell who these people are because nothing ever seems to work for them. They complain a lot and consider themselves a victim of the world. People with this &#8220;across the board&#8221; form of reversal are called massively reversed.</p>
<p align="justify">PR is also a chronic companion of those who suffer from depression. Depression, negative thinking and PR live in the same house.</p>
<p align="justify">Please understand, PR is not a character defect. These people, unknowingly, suffer from a chronic reversal of the electrical polarity in their bodies. Their energy systems literally work against them. As a result, they are stymied just about everywhere they go. It is not the world that is against them&#8230;.it is their own energy system. Their batteries are in backwards. Most people know, at least intuitively, that negative thinking blocks their progress. That&#8217;s why there are so many books and seminars on positive thinking.</p>
<p align="justify">However, up until now, no one has been able to explain how negative thinking creates these blocks much less provide a way to correct it. Psychological Reversal does both.</p>
<p align="justify">With most people PR shows up in specific areas. A person may do very well in many areas in their life but giving up cigarettes, for example, seems to be out of their reach. They may consciously want to quit and may want to do so badly. In fact, they may even give the habit up for awhile. But eventually, if they are PR, they will sabotage their own efforts and start smoking again. They aren&#8217;t weak. They are PR.</p>
<p align="justify">The energy in our bodies must flow properly if we are to perform up to our potential. Psychological Reversal is one of the important ways in which it becomes interrupted. PR is also correctable and the correction, which is called The Setup in EFT, only takes a few seconds to do. This process is covered in detail as part of The Basic Recipe.</p>
<p align="justify">PR is possible in any human endeavor. There are literally thousands of possibilities. But just to illustrate, here are a few examples.</p>
<p align="justify"><img decoding="async" src="http://alternativecomplementarymedicine.com/images/articles/EFT-PsychologicalReversal_2.jpg" alt="" width="345" height="258" /></p>
<p align="justify"><strong>Some examples of Psychological Reversal </strong></p>
<p align="justify"><strong>Learning difficulties. </strong>Writer&#8217;s block and most learning difficulties are often a direct result of PR. A student, for instance, can do well in all subjects except one (like chemistry) and the odds are high that PR is behind the poor subject.</p>
<p align="justify">Students don&#8217;t know they are psychologically reversed because, until now, they didn&#8217;t even know the phenomenon existed. But they do tend to give reasons for their &#8220;inadequacy.&#8221; They may say, &#8220;I&#8217; m just not cut out for chemistry,&#8221; or &#8220;I can&#8217;t seem to concentrate on it,&#8221; or &#8220;I hate it.&#8221;</p>
<p align="justify">These reasons are usually inaccurate. The real reason is usually PR. When they think about their poor subject, their polarity reverses and performance suffers accordingly. Correct the PR and the grades will usually improve.</p>
<p align="justify">Some students are PR about school in general. This is a major contributor to poor grades and it often goes unaddressed. The students are considered &#8220;slow&#8221; or &#8220;learning disabled.&#8221; What a label to carry through life unnecessarily!</p>
<p align="justify"><strong>Health. </strong>PR is almost always present with degenerative diseases such as cancer, AIDS, multiple sclerosis, fibromyalgia, lupus, arthritis, diabetes, etc.</p>
<p align="justify">From an EFT point of view, it is one of the main impediments to healing. In time, I suspect western medical disciplines will recognize this fact and integrate PR into their other techniques. Unreversing oneself (aiming The Setup at a particular ailment) appears to allow the body&#8217;s natural healing processes to work more fluidly. This makes sense when you consider the importance of the proper flow of energy throughout the body. Broken bones seem to heal more quickly when your &#8220;batteries are installed properly&#8221; and physical ailments of many kinds make greater progress.</p>
<p align="justify">Physicians, acupuncturists, chiropractors and other health practitioners whose patients are making unsatisfactory progress might wish to teach their patients to unreverse themselves. It may release more healing force and speed up the recovery.</p>
<p align="justify"><strong>Athletics. </strong>It&#8217;s a good bet that people are PR whenever they are stymied in some area of progress in their life. Athletes are prime examples of this. The great basketball player who is lousy on the free throw line is almost certainly PR about shooting free throws.</p>
<p align="justify">Correcting for the reversal will likely bring about a dramatic improvement. The same goes for field goal kickers, high jumpers, baseball hitters and athletes of all types. Owners and coaches of professional sports teams could make stunning use of this easy concept.</p>
<p align="justify"><strong>Dyslexia. </strong>If you think about it, dyslexia is a classic example of reversal. In fact, reversal is its major symptom. Among other things, people transpose numbers and letters and thus have difficulty learning. Annie approached me after one of my seminars and asked me if I could help her with the dyslexia she had lived with since childhood. She was 49 years old. She told me she couldn&#8217;t write down telephone numbers accurately. &#8220;I get the first 3 numbers right&#8221;, she said, &#8220;but I mess up the last 4.&#8221;</p>
<p align="justify">I then recited 10 telephone numbers to her and asked her to write them down. Sure enough. All 10 were wrong. I helped her correct her PR and then recited 10 more phone numbers. This time she got 9 of them perfect &#8230;.and it was effortless.</p>
<p align="justify">I don&#8217;t want to leave the wrong impression. We may not have totally eliminated her dyslexia. What happened was that we got her Psychological Reversal temporarily out of the way and, with it gone, she performed normally. That is a stunning example of the power of PR. In the case of dyslexia, the PR will likely reappear in time and with it will come the dysfunction.</p>
<p align="justify">Annie has more to do. But without an understanding of PR, her progress will most likely be very slow if, indeed, there is any progress at all.</p>
<p align="justify"><strong>PR blocks progress. </strong>Of particular importance with EFT is that&#8230; <strong>when PR is present the tapping </strong><strong>procedure won&#8217;t work. </strong>Remember, PR literally blocks progress and that is just as true with EFT as it is with any other technique.</p>
<p align="justify">I have many friends who are psychotherapists and they all have numerous clients that just don&#8217;t respond to even the best of techniques. Until they learned of Psychological Reversal, this blockage was a mystery to them.</p>
<p align="justify">After years of experience with EFT we now know how often PR shows up. PR is present in about 40% of the issues that people address with EFT. In some issues, however, PR is almost always blocking progress. Depression, addictions and degenerative diseases are the main examples. For most issues, however, PR may or may not be present in a given individual. One person may be PR for relieving asthma, for example, and another may not.</p>
<p align="justify">How will you know if you are experiencing PR? You won&#8217;t. That&#8217;s why The Basic Recipe includes an automatic correction for it (The Setup). It only takes seconds to perform and does no harm to correct it <em>even </em><em>if it isn&#8217;t there. </em>So, unless PR is corrected, your success ratio with these methods will suffer dramatically.</p>
<p align="justify">That&#8217;s why the correction for PR is built into The Basic Recipe.</p>

										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>EFT is remarkably simple to apply. Just customize the 1 minute Basic Recipe with a Setup affirmation and Reminder Phrase that aims at your problem. Then do as many rounds as necessary until the problem is gone. This easy process can be used, with persistence, to literally re-engineer your system. It will unload the fears, anger, grief, depression and other negative emotions that cause people to drive through life with their brakes on. And&#8230;.along the way&#8230;.it may give you relief from headaches, asthma, pain and a seemingly unending list of physical ailments.</p>
<p align="justify">This section of the course adds a few tips&#8230;some useful insights&#8230;so you can make better use of EFT. It takes you behind the scenes and helps you build a firmer foundation beneath your new skills.</p>
<p align="justify">Testing</p>
<p align="justify"><img decoding="async" src="http://alternativecomplementarymedicine.com/images/articles/TipsOnHowToApplyEFT_2.jpg" alt="" width="184" height="278" /></p>
<p align="justify">You will notice on the videos and audiotapes that Adrienne and I are constantly asking people to evaluate the extent of their problem on a scale of 0 to 10 (where 10 represents maximum intensity and 0 represents no intensity whatsoever). This provides a benchmark against which to measure your progress. You might start at a 6, for instance, and then go to a 3&#8230;.and then a 1&#8230;.and finally to 0&#8230;.as various rounds of The Basic Recipe are applied.</p>
<p align="justify">You should always measure the intensity as it exists NOW&#8230;.as you think about it&#8230;.and not as you think it would be in the actual situation. Remember, The Basic Recipe balances the disruptions in your energy system as they exist NOW while you are tuned in to the thought or circumstance.</p>
<p align="justify">Here&#8217;s an example of how it works. Let&#8217;s say you have a fear of spiders that you would like to put behind you. If there is no spider present to cause you any emotional intensity then close your eyes and imagine seeing a spider or imagine a past time when a spider scared you. Assess your intensity on a scale of 0 to 10 as it exists NOW while you think about it . If you estimate it at a 7, for example, then you have a benchmark against which to measure your progress. Now do one round of The Basic Recipe and imagine the spider again. If you can get no trace whatsoever of your previous emotional intensity then you are done. If, on the other hand, you go to, let&#8217;s say, a 4 then you need to perform subsequent rounds until 0 is reached.</p>
<p align="justify">Aspects</p>
<p align="justify">You might wonder at this point if getting to 0 while just thinking about a spider will hold up when you are actually confronted with a real spider. The answer is usually&#8230;. yes!!</p>
<p align="justify">In most cases, the energy disruptions that occur while thinking about the spider are the same as those when you are in the presence of a real spider. That&#8217;s why the original energy balancing tends to hold in the real circumstances.</p>
<p align="justify">The exception to this is when some new aspect of the problem comes up in the real situation that wasn&#8217;t there when you were just thinking about it. For example, you may have been thinking about a stationary spider that didn&#8217;t move. If that movement is an important aspect of your fear and&#8230;if it was absent from your thinking when the original rounds were done&#8230;then that part of the fear will arise when you see a moving spider. This is a reasonably common occurrence and it doesn&#8217;t mean that EFT didn&#8217;t work.</p>
<p align="justify">It simply means there is more to do. Just apply The Basic Recipe to the new aspect (moving spider) until your emotional response goes to 0. Once all aspects have been eliminated your phobic response to spiders will be history and you will be perfectly calm around them.</p>
<p align="justify">The notion of aspects is an important one in EFT. As in the spider example above, some problems have many pieces&#8230;or aspects&#8230;to them and the problem will not be completely relieved until all of them are addressed. Actually, each of these aspects qualifies as a separate problem even though they seem to be all lumped together. The fear of a stationary spider and the fear of a moving spider, for example, would seem to be lumped together. In fact, they are separate problems and need to be addressed separately by EFT.</p>
<p align="justify">Different aspects are possible with just about any problem you want to address with EFT. Sometimes they take the form of a series of traumatic memories such as memories of war, abuse or rape. Each of those memories may be a separate problem, or aspect, and needs to be addressed individually before complete relief is obtained.</p>
<p align="justify">Please understand that where several aspects of an emotional problem are present, you may not notice any relief until all aspects are reduced to 0 by The Basic Recipe. This becomes very clear when you compare it to its counterpart in physical healing. If, for example, you have a simultaneous headache, toothache and stomach ache, you will not feel healthy until all 3 are gone. The pain may seem to shift but it is, nonetheless, still pain. So it is with emotional issues that contain different aspects. Until all aspects are gone you may not feel you are getting relief even though you have taken care of 1 or more aspects.</p>
<p align="justify">Persistence Pays</p>
<p align="justify">As a newcomer to EFT, you may lack the experience to be able to identify specific aspects and address them individually with The Basic Recipe. That&#8217;s okay. You need only go with whatever feeling you are having and address that feeling with The Basic Recipe. Your subconscious mind knows what you are working on.</p>
<p align="justify">You might address this &#8220;feeling&#8221; with a Setup affirmation that goes&#8230; &#8220;Even though I have this feeling, I deeply and completely accept myself&#8221; and a Reminder Phrase that says&#8230; &#8220;this feeling.&#8221;</p>
<p align="justify">Please understand that the majority of the problems The Basic Recipe addresses are not laden with numerous aspects. Most problems are easy to identify and just as easily relieved. But just in case you happen to have one of those more involved problems and you are unable to identify specific aspects of it, then I suggest you do 3 rounds of The Basic Recipe for &#8220;this feeling&#8221; or &#8220;this problem&#8221; once per day (that&#8217;s about 3 minutes per day) for 30 days. Your subconscious mind has a way of bringing up what is necessary and you should have relief long before the 30 days are up. EFT, as you can tell, is&#8230; a very flexible process&#8230; and will often make progress on problems that are outside your awareness.</p>
<p align="justify">Be Specific Where Possible</p>
<p align="justify">It is best, of course, to be specific whenever you can. That way you can efficiently zero in on an exact fear, pain, memory etc., and eliminate it from your limiting baggage.</p>
<p align="justify">Sometimes we lump together a number of specific problems under a larger heading. This can handicap your progress with EFT. For example, most people would like to have a better &#8220;self image&#8221; but don&#8217;t realize that the term is a general label which serves as a catchall phrase for numerous specific problems (e.g. memories of abuse, rejection, failure and/or fears of various kinds).</p>
<p align="justify">Someone who has been subject to severe rejection as a child is likely to feel inadequate in many areas of their life. This contributes to their poor self image by causing energy disruptions (and hence negative emotions) when they face potential rejection.</p>
<p align="justify">Accordingly, they consistently feel &#8220;not good enough&#8221; when given opportunities and tend to stay stuck where they are in life. When lumped together with other negative emotions, self image problems become more widely generalized and the person feels stopped in even more areas.</p>
<p align="justify">I use a metaphor to put self image and other general emotional labels into proper EFT perspective. I liken the general problem to a&#8230; diseased forest in which each of the underlying specific issues is a negative tree. The forest, at first, is so densely populated with trees that it may seem impossible to find your way out.</p>
<p align="justify">To some, it may even seem like a jungle. When we neutralize each specific negative event in our lives with The Basic Recipe we are, effectively, cutting down a negative tree. Continue cutting down these trees and, after a while, the forest will have thinned out so you can walk out of it rather easily. Each toppled tree represents another degree of emotional freedom and&#8230;if you are persistent with The Basic Recipe&#8230;you will gradually find your negative responses subsiding. You will find yourself at ease&#8230;and calm&#8230;when faced with new opportunities and you will be guided by a new sense of adventure rather than by a fear of not being &#8220;good enough.&#8221;</p>
<p align="justify">One very helpful concept here is to break down problems into the specific events that underlie them and use EFT on each such specific event. For example, if you have anger because your father abused you, apply EFT to specific events like, ”When Dad hit me in the kitchen at age 8.” This is often superior to using EFT on the more global issue of “My father abused me.”</p>
<p align="justify">Perhaps the biggest mistake made by newcomers is that they try to use EFT on issues that are too global. They may make good headway with persistence but they are less likely to notice the results right away. As a result, they may quit too soon. Break the problems down into specific events and you will notice results on those specific events right away. Doing this also addresses the true cause and is usually more efficient.</p>
<p align="justify">The Generalization Effect</p>
<p align="justify">That being said, I want to acquaint you now with a fascinating feature of EFT. I call it The Generalization Effect because, after you address a few related problems with EFT, the process starts to generalize over all those problems. For example, someone who has 100 traumatic memories of being abused usually finds that after using EFT&#8230; they all vanish after neutralizing only 5 or 10 of them.</p>
<p align="justify">This is startling to some people because they have so many traumas in their life they think they are in for unending sessions with these techniques. Not so&#8230;at least not usually. EFT often clears out a whole forest after cutting down just a few trees.</p>
<p align="justify">For an example of this Generalization Effect review the case with Rich, the first Veteran on the “6 Days at the VA” video included with this course.</p>
<p align="justify">Try It On Everything!!</p>
<p align="justify">This course is replete with case histories. Their purpose is to imbed within you how EFT works in the real world. There&#8217;s a whole section on them in this manual and the videos and audios contain many more. They span issues&#8230;</p>
<p align="justify">**from the fear of public speaking to intense war memories, **from chocolate cravings to insomnia and **from hiccups to multiple sclerosis. I know of no limit to the emotional and physical problems which can be addressed by EFT.</p>
<p align="justify">Accordingly, I TRY IT ON EVERYTHING!! and urge you to do the same. People are forever asking me, &#8220;Will it work on _____?&#8221; and I always respond with, &#8220;Try it!&#8221; I have given up being surprised at the results. Headway is usually gained.</p>
<p align="justify">However, this “Try it on everything” idea must be interpreted with common sense. It&#8217;s purpose is to expand your awareness of EFT&#8217;s possibilities. It is not a license to act irresponsibly. Accordingly, you should not try EFT on serious mental illnesses or anything else UNLESS you are properly trained or qualified in that area.</p>
<p align="justify">EFT in a Nutshell</p>
<p align="justify">I value clarity and strive to inject it into what I teach. To me, the ultimate evidence of clarity is being able to reduce the subject matter to a simple paragraph. I have done that with EFT. What follows is&#8230;</p>
<p align="justify">EFT in a nutshell</p>
<p align="justify">Memorize The Basic Recipe. Aim it at any emotional or physical problem by customizing it with an appropriate Setup affirmation and Reminder Phrase. Be specific where possible and aim EFT at the specific emotional events in one&#8217;s life that may underlie the problem. Where necessary, be persistent until all aspects of the problem have vanished. Try it on everything!!</p>
<p align="justify">That&#8217;s it. That&#8217;s the essence of what you are learning here. If you would like an expanded version of this summary you will find it on the next page. There I include&#8230;.on a single page&#8230;.The Discovery Statement, The Basic Recipe and EFT in a Nutshell. I call it EFT on a page. You might wish to use it as a quick reference until you master these procedures.</p>

<h2 class="wp-block-heading">EFT &#8211; Step 1 The Setup</h2>


<p>Applying The First Step is something like going bowling. In bowling, there is a machine that sets up the pins by picking them up and arranging them in perfect order at the end of the alley. Once this &#8220;setup&#8221; is done, all you need to do is roll the ball down the alley to knock over the pins.</p>
<div align="justify">In a similar manner, The Basic Recipe has a beginning routine to &#8220;set up&#8221; your energy system as though it was a set of bowling pins. This routine (called The Setup) is vital to the whole process and prepares the energy system so that the rest of The Basic Recipe (the ball) can do its job.</div>
<p align="justify">Your energy system, of course, is not <em>really </em>a set of bowling pins. It is a set of subtle electric circuits. I present this bowling analogy only to give you a sense for the purpose of The Setup and the need to&#8230; <strong>make sure your energy system is </strong><strong>properly oriented before attempting to remove </strong><strong>its disruptions. </strong></p>
<p align="justify">Your energy system is subject to a form of electrical interference which can block the balancing effect of these tapping procedures.</p>
<p align="justify">When present, this interfering blockage must be removed or The Basic Recipe will not work. Removing it is the job of The Setup. Technically speaking, this interfering blockage takes the form of a <em>polarity reversal </em>within your energy system. This is not the same thing as the <em>energy disruptions </em>which cause your negative emotions.</p>
<p align="justify">Another analogy may help us here. Consider a typical hand held electronic device such as a tape recorder. Like all such devices, it needs batteries to work and, equally important, <em>the batteries must </em><em>be installed properly </em>. You&#8217;ve noticed, I&#8217;m sure, that batteries have + and &#8211; marks on them. Those marks indicate their <em>polarity </em>. If you line up those + and &#8211; marks according to the instructions, then the electricity flows normally and your tape recorder works fine.</p>
<p align="justify">But what happens if you put the batteries in backwards? Try it sometime. The tape recorder will not work. It acts as if the batteries have been removed. That&#8217;s what happens when polarity reversal is present in your energy system. It&#8217;s like your batteries are in backwards. I don&#8217;t mean you stop working altogether&#8230;.like turn &#8220;toes up&#8221; and die&#8230;.but your progress <em>does </em>become arrested in some areas.</p>
<p align="justify">This polarity reversal has an official name. It is called Psychological Reversal and represents a fascinating discovery with wide ranging applications in&#8230; <strong>all areas of healing and </strong><strong>personal performance. </strong>It is the reason why some diseases are chronic and respond very poorly to conventional treatments. It is also the reason why some people have such a difficult time losing weight or giving up addictive substances. It is, quite literally, the cause of self sabotage. An entire course could be dedicated to its uses and it is covered in detail in Part II of this course.</p>
<p align="justify">For now, however, we need only know some foundational things about Psychological Reversal that apply to EFT and&#8230;more importantly&#8230;how to correct it.</p>
<p align="justify">Psychological Reversal is caused by self defeating, negative thinking which often occurs subconsciously and thus outside of your awareness. On average, it will be present&#8230;and thus hinder EFT&#8230;about 40% of the time. Some people have very little of it (this is rare) while others are beset by it most of the time (this also is rare). Most people fall somewhere in between these two extremes. It doesn&#8217;t create any feelings within you so you won&#8217;t know if it is present or not. Even the most positive people are subject to it&#8230;.including yours truly.</p>
<p align="justify">When it is present it will stop any attempt at healing, including EFT, dead in its tracks.</p>
<p align="justify">Therefore&#8230; <strong>It must be corrected if the rest of </strong><strong>The Basic Recipe is going to work. </strong>Being true to the 100% overhaul concept we correct for Psychological Reversal <em>even though it </em><em>might not be present </em>. It only takes 8 or 10 seconds to do and, if it isn&#8217;t present, no harm is done. If it <em>is </em>present, however, a major impediment to your success will be out of the way.</p>
<p align="justify">That being said, here&#8217;s how The Setup works. There are two parts to it&#8230;</p>
<p align="justify"><strong>1. </strong>You repeat an affirmation 3 times while you&#8230;</p>
<p align="justify"><strong>2. </strong>Rub the &#8220;Sore Spot&#8221; or, alternatively, tap the &#8220;Karate Chop&#8221; point (these will be explained shortly).</p>
<p align="justify"><strong>The Affirmation </strong></p>
<p align="justify">Since the cause of Psychological Reversal involves negative thinking it should be no surprise that the correction for it includes a neutralizing affirmation. Such is the case and here it is.</p>
<p align="justify"><em>Even though I have this _____________, </em><em>I deeply and completely accept myself. </em></p>
<p align="justify">The blank is filled in with a brief description of the problem you want to address. Here are some examples.</p>
<p align="justify"><em>**Even though I have this fear of public </em><em>speaking, I deeply and completely accept myself. </em></p>
<p align="justify"><em>**Even though I have this headache, I deeply </em><em>and completely accept myself. </em></p>
<p align="justify"><em>**Even though I have this anger towards my </em><em>father, I deeply and completely accept myself. </em></p>
<p align="justify"><em>**Even though I have this war memory, I deeply </em><em>and completely accept myself. </em></p>
<p align="justify"><em>**Even though I have this stiffness in my neck, I </em><em>deeply and completely accept myself. </em></p>
<p align="justify"><em>**Even though I have these nightmares, I deeply </em><em>and completely accept myself. </em></p>
<p align="justify"><em>**Even though I have this craving for alcohol, I </em><em>deeply and completely accept myself. </em></p>
<p align="justify"><em>**Even though I have this fear of snakes, I </em><em>deeply and completely accept myself. </em></p>
<p align="justify"><em>**Even though I have this depression, I deeply </em><em>and completely accept myself. </em></p>
<p align="justify">This is only a partial list, of course, because the possible issues that are addressable by EFT are endless. You may hear us use affirmations on DVDs like&#8230;</p>
<p align="justify"><em>**&#8221;I accept myself even though I have </em><em>this_________.&#8221; </em>or <em>**&#8221;Even though I have this ____________, I </em><em>deeply and profoundly accept myself.&#8221; </em>or <em>**&#8221;I love and accept myself even though I have </em><em>this_______________.&#8221; </em></p>
<p align="justify">All of these affirmations are correct because they follow the same general format. That is&#8230;.they acknowledge the problem and create self acceptance despite the existence of the problem. That is what&#8217;s necessary for the affirmation to be effective. You can use any of them but I suggest you use the recommended one because it is easily memorizable and has a good track record at getting the job done.</p>
<p align="justify">Now here are some interesting points about the affirmation&#8230; **It doesn&#8217;t matter whether you believe the affirmation or not&#8230;.just say it.</p>
<p align="justify">**It is better to say it with feeling and emphasis but saying it routinely will usually do the job. **It is best to say it out loud but if you are in a social situation where you prefer to mutter it under your breath&#8230;.or do it silently&#8230;.then go ahead. It will probably be effective. To add to the effectiveness of the affirmation, The Setup also includes the simultaneous rubbing of a &#8220;Sore Spot&#8221;&#8230;.or&#8230;.tapping on the &#8220;Karate Chop&#8221; point. They are described next.</p>
<p align="justify"><img decoding="async" src="http://alternativecomplementarymedicine.com/images/articles/EFT-Step1...TheSetup_2.jpg" alt="" width="273" height="285" /></p>
<p align="justify"><strong>The Sore Spot </strong></p>
<p align="justify">There are two Sore Spots and it doesn&#8217;t matter which one you use. They are located in the upper left and right portions of the chest and you find them as follows:</p>
<p align="justify">Go to the base of the throat about where a man would knot his tie. Poke around in this area and you will find a U shaped notch at the top of your sternum (breastbone). From the top of that notch go down 3 inches toward your navel and over 3 inches to your left (or right). You should now be in the upper left (or right) portion of your chest. If you press vigorously in that area (within a 2 inch radius) you will find a &#8220;Sore Spot.&#8221; This is the place you will need to rub while saying the affirmation.</p>
<p align="justify">This spot is sore when you rub it vigorously because lymphatic congestion occurs there. When you rub it, you are dispersing that congestion. Fortunately, after a few episodes the congestion is all dispersed and the soreness goes away. Then you can rub it with no discomfort whatsoever.</p>
<p align="justify">I don&#8217;t mean to overplay the soreness you may feel. It&#8217;s not like you will have massive, intense pain by rubbing this Sore Spot. It is certainly bearable and should cause no undue discomfort. If it does, then lighten up your pressure a little. Also, if you&#8217;ve had some kind of operation in that area of the chest or if there&#8217;s any medical reason whatsoever why you shouldn&#8217;t be probing around in that specific area then <em>switch to the other </em><em>side. </em>Both sides are equally effective. In any case, if there is any doubt, consult your health practitioner before proceeding&#8230;.or&#8230;.tap the &#8220;Karate Chop&#8221; point instead.</p>
<p align="justify"><img decoding="async" src="http://alternativecomplementarymedicine.com/images/articles/EFT-Step1...TheSetup_3.jpg" alt="" width="191" height="169" /></p>
<p align="justify"><strong>The Karate Chop Point </strong></p>
<p align="justify">The Karate Chop point (abbreviated <strong>KC </strong>) is located at the center of the fleshy part of the outside of your hand (either hand) between the top of the wrist and the base of the baby finger or&#8230;.stated differently&#8230;.the part of your hand you would use to deliver a karate chop.</p>
<p align="justify">Instead of rubbing it as you would the Sore Spot, you vigorously <em>tap </em>the Karate Chop point with the fingertips of the index finger and middle finger of the other hand. While you <em>could </em>use the Karate Chop point of either hand, it is usually most convenient to tap the Karate Chop point of the nondominant hand with the two fingertips of the dominant hand. If you are right handed, for example, you would tap the Karate Chop point on the left hand with the fingertips of the right hand.</p>
<p align="justify"><strong>Should you use the Sore Spot or the Karate </strong></p>
<p align="justify"><strong>Chop point? </strong>After years of experience with both methods, it has been determined that rubbing the Sore Spot is a bit more effective than tapping the Karate Chop point. It doesn&#8217;t have a commanding lead by any means but it <em>is </em>preferred.</p>
<p align="justify">Because The Setup is so important in clearing the way for the rest of The Basic Recipe to work, I urge you to use the Sore Spot rather than the Karate Chop point. It puts the odds a little more in your favor. However, the Karate Chop point is perfectly useful and will clear out any interfering blockage in the vast majority of cases. So feel free to use it if the Sore Spot is inappropriate for any reason.</p>
<p align="justify">You will notice on the videos that I often instruct people to tap the Karate Chop point instead of rub the Sore Spot. That&#8217;s because it is easier to teach when I&#8217;m on stage.</p>
<p align="justify"><strong>Stepping Through It </strong></p>
<p align="justify">Now that you understand the parts to The Setup, performing it is easy. You create a word or short phrase to fill in the blank in the affirmation and then&#8230; <strong>simply repeat the affirmation, with </strong><strong>emphasis, 3 times while continuously rubbing </strong><strong>the Sore Spot or tapping the Karate Chop point. </strong></p>
<p align="justify">That&#8217;s it. After a few practice rounds, you should be able to perform The Setup in 8 seconds or so. Now, with The Setup properly performed, you are ready for the next ingredient in The Basic Recipe&#8230;.The Sequence.</p>
<h2 class="entry-title">EFT – Step 2 The Sequence</h2>
<p>The Sequence is very simple in concept. It involves tapping on the end points of the major energy meridians in the body and is the method by which the &#8220;zzzzzt&#8221; in the energy system is balanced out. Before locating these points for you, however, you need a few tips on how to carry out the tapping process.</p>
<div align="justify">Tapping tips: You can tap with either hand but it is usually more convenient to do so with your dominant hand (e.g. right hand if you are right handed).</div>
<p align="justify">Tap with the fingertips of your index finger and middle finger. This covers a little larger area than just tapping with one fingertip and allows you to cover the tapping points more easily. Tap solidly but never so hard as to hurt or bruise yourself.</p>
<p align="justify">Tap about 7 times on each of the tapping points. I say about 7 times because you will be repeating a &#8220;reminder phrase&#8221; (covered later) while tapping and it will be difficult to count at the same time. If you are a little over or a little under 7 (5 to 9, for example) that will be sufficient.</p>
<p align="justify">Most of the tapping points exist on either side of the body. It doesn&#8217;t matter which side you use nor does it matter if you switch sides during The Sequence. For example, you can tap under your right eye and, later in The Sequence, tap under your left arm.</p>
<p align="justify"><img decoding="async" src="http://alternativecomplementarymedicine.com/images/articles/EFT-Step2TheSequence_2.jpg" alt="" width="205" height="206" /></p>
<p align="justify"><strong>The points: </strong>Each energy meridian has two end points. For the purposes of The Basic Recipe, you need only tap on one end to balance out any disruptions that may exist in it. These end points are near the surface of the body and are thus more readily accessed than other points along the meridians that may be more deeply buried. What follows are instructions on how to locate the end points of those meridians that are important to The Basic Recipe. Taken together&#8230;.and done in the order presented&#8230;.they form The Sequence.</p>
<p align="justify">**At the beginning of the eyebrow, just above and to one side of the nose. This point is abbreviated <strong>EB </strong>for beginning of the <strong>E </strong>ye <strong>B </strong>row.</p>
<p align="justify">**On the bone bordering the outside corner of the eye. This point is abbreviated <strong>SE </strong>for <strong>S </strong>ide of the <strong>E </strong>ye.</p>
<p align="justify">**On the bone under an eye about 1 inch below your pupil. This point is abbreviated <strong>UE </strong>for <strong>U </strong>nder the <strong>E </strong>ye.</p>
<p align="justify">**On the small area between the bottom of your nose and the top of your upper lip. This point is abbreviated <strong>UN </strong>for <strong>U </strong>nder the <strong>N </strong>ose.</p>
<p align="justify">**Midway between the point of your chin and the bottom of your lower lip. Even though it is not directly on the point of the chin, we call it the chin point because it is descriptive enough for people to understand easily. This point is abbreviated <strong>Ch </strong>for <strong>Ch </strong>in.</p>
<p align="justify"><img decoding="async" src="http://alternativecomplementarymedicine.com/images/articles/EFT-Step2TheSequence_3.jpg" alt="" width="209" height="220" /></p>
<p align="justify">**The junction where the sternum (breastbone), collarbone and the first rib meet. To locate it, first place your forefinger on the U-shaped notch at the top of the breastbone (about where a man would knot his tie). From the bottom of the U, move your forefinger down toward the navel 1 inch and then go to the left (or right) 1 inch .</p>
<p align="justify">This point is abbreviated <strong>CB </strong>for <strong>C </strong>ollar <strong>B </strong>one <em>even </em><em>though it is not on </em><em>the collarbone (or </em><em>clavicle) per se. </em>It is at the <em>beginning </em>of the collarbone and we call it the collarbone point because that is a lot easier to say than <em>&#8220;the junction where the </em><em>sternum (breastbone), collarbone and the first </em><em>rib meet. </em>&#8220;</p>
<p align="justify"><img decoding="async" src="http://alternativecomplementarymedicine.com/images/articles/EFT-Step2TheSequence_4.jpg" alt="" width="203" height="194" /></p>
<p align="justify">**On the side of the body, at a point even with the nipple (for men) or in the middle of the bra strap (for women). It is about 4</p>
<p align="justify">inches below the armpit. This point is abbreviated <strong>UA </strong>for <strong>U </strong>nder the <strong>A </strong>rm.</p>
<p align="justify"><img decoding="async" src="http://alternativecomplementarymedicine.com/images/articles/EFT-Step2TheSequence_5.jpg" alt="" width="163" height="188" /></p>
<p align="justify">**For men, one inch below the nipple. For ladies, where the underskin of the breast meets the chest wall. This point is abbreviated <strong>BN </strong>for <strong>B </strong>elow <strong>N </strong>ipple. As discussed below, this point has been added for this edition.</p>
<p align="justify"><img decoding="async" src="http://alternativecomplementarymedicine.com/images/articles/EFT-Step2TheSequence_6.jpg" alt="" width="152" height="136" /></p>
<p align="justify">**On the outside edge of your thumb at a point even with the base of the thumbnail. This point is abbreviated <strong>Th </strong>for <strong>Th </strong>umb.</p>
<p align="justify"><img decoding="async" src="http://alternativecomplementarymedicine.com/images/articles/EFT-Step2TheSequence_7.jpg" alt="" width="181" height="85" /></p>
<p align="justify">**On the side of your index finger (the side facing your thumb) at a point even with the base of the fingernail. This point is abbreviated <strong>IF </strong>for <strong>I </strong>ndex <strong>F </strong>inger.</p>
<p align="justify"><img decoding="async" src="http://alternativecomplementarymedicine.com/images/articles/EFT-Step2TheSequence_8.jpg" alt="" width="161" height="105" /></p>
<p align="justify">**On the side of your middle finger (the side closest to your thumb) at a point even with the base of the fingernail. This point is abbreviated <strong>MF </strong>for <strong>M </strong>iddle <strong>F </strong>inger.</p>
<p align="justify"><img decoding="async" src="http://alternativecomplementarymedicine.com/images/articles/EFT-Step2TheSequence_9.jpg" alt="" width="136" height="126" /></p>
<p align="justify">**On the inside of your baby finger (the side closest to your thumb) at a point even with the base of the fingernail. This point is abbreviated <strong>BF </strong>for <strong>B </strong>aby <strong>F </strong>inger.</p>
<p align="justify"><img decoding="async" src="http://alternativecomplementarymedicine.com/images/articles/EFT-Step2TheSequence_10.jpg" alt="" width="129" height="127" /></p>
<p align="justify">**The last point is the karate chop point&#8230;.which has been previously described under the section on The Setup. It is located in the middle of the fleshy part on the outside of the hand between the top of the wrist bone and the base of the baby finger. It is abbreviated <strong>KC </strong>for <strong>K </strong>arate <strong>C </strong>hop.</p>
<p align="justify">The abbreviations for these points are summarized below in the same order as given above.</p>
<p align="justify"><strong>EB </strong>= Beginning of the <strong>E </strong>ye <strong>B </strong>row</p>
<p align="justify"><strong>SE = S </strong>ide of the <strong>E </strong>ye</p>
<p align="justify"><strong>UE </strong>= <strong>U </strong>nder the <strong>E </strong>ye</p>
<p align="justify"><strong>UN </strong>= <strong>U </strong>nder the <strong>N </strong>ose</p>
<p align="justify"><strong>Ch </strong>= <strong>Ch </strong>in</p>
<p align="justify"><strong>CB </strong>= Beginning of the <strong>C </strong>ollar <strong>B </strong>one</p>
<p align="justify"><strong>UA </strong>= <strong>U </strong>nder the <strong>A </strong>rm</p>
<p align="justify"><strong>BN = B </strong>elow the <strong>N </strong>ipple</p>
<p align="justify"><strong>Th </strong>= <strong>Th </strong>umb</p>
<p align="justify"><strong>IF </strong>= <strong>I </strong>ndex <strong>F </strong>inger</p>
<p align="justify"><strong>MF </strong>= <strong>M </strong>iddle <strong>F </strong>inger</p>
<p align="justify"><strong>BF </strong>= <strong>B </strong>aby <strong>F </strong>inger</p>
<p align="justify"><strong>KC </strong>= <strong>K </strong>arate <strong>C </strong>hop</p>
<p align="justify">Please notice that these tapping points proceed <em>down the body </em>. That is, each tapping point is <em>below </em>the one before it. That should make it a snap to memorize. A few trips through it and it should be yours forever.</p>
<p align="justify">Also note that the <strong>BN </strong>point has been added since the making of the videos that accompany this course. It was originally left out because it was awkward for ladies to tap while in social situations (restaurants, etc.). Even though the EFT results have been superb without it, I include it now for completeness.</p>
<h2 class="entry-title">EFT – Step 3 The 9 Gamut Procedure</h2>
<p>The 9 Gamut Procedure is, perhaps, the most bizarre looking process within EFT. Its purpose is to &#8220;fine tune&#8221; the brain and it does so via some eye movements and some humming and counting. Through connecting nerves, certain parts of the brain are stimulated when the eyes are moved. Likewise the right side of the brain (the creative side) is engaged when you hum a song and the left side (the digital side) is engaged when you count.<br />The 9 Gamut Procedure is a 10 second process wherein 9 of these &#8220;brain stimulating&#8221; actions are performed while continuously tapping on one of the body&#8217;s energy oints&#8230;..the Gamut point. It has been found, after years of experience, that this routine can add efficiency to EFT and hastens your progress towards emotional freedom&#8230;.especially when <em>sandwiched </em>between 2 trips through The Sequence.</p>
<p align="justify">One way to help memorize The Basic Recipe is to look at it as though it was a sandwich. The Setup is the preparation for the sandwich and the sandwich itself consists of two slices of bread (The Sequence) with the cheese, or middle portion, as the 9 Gamut Procedure. It looks like this&#8230;</p>
<p align="justify"><strong>The Sandwich </strong></p>
<p align="justify"><strong>The Setup </strong></p>
<p align="justify"><strong><em>The Sequence </em></strong><strong>(Bread)</strong></p>
<p>9 Gamut <strong>(Tofu)<br /></strong><strong><em>The Sequence </em></strong><strong>(Bread) </strong></p>
<p align="justify"><strong><img decoding="async" src="http://alternativecomplementarymedicine.com/images/articles/EFT-Step3The9GamutProcedure_2.jpg" alt="" width="212" height="123" /> </strong></p>
<p align="justify">To do the 9 Gamut Procedure, you must first locate the Gamut point. It is on the back of either hand and is 1/2 inch behind the midpoint between the knuckles at the base of the ring finger and the little finger. If you draw an imaginary line between the knuckles at the base of the ring finger and little finger and consider that line to be the base of an equilateral triangle whose other sides converge to a point (apex) in the direction of the wrist, then the gamut point would be located at the apex of the triangle.</p>
<p align="justify">Next, you must perform 9 different actions while tapping the Gamut point continuously.</p>
<p align="justify"><strong>The 9 Gamut actions are: </strong></p>
<p align="justify"><strong>1. </strong>Eyes closed.</p>
<p align="justify"><strong>2. </strong>Eyes open.</p>
<p align="justify"><strong>3. </strong>Eyes hard down right while holding the head steady.</p>
<p align="justify"><strong>4. </strong>Eyes hard down left while holding the head steady.</p>
<p align="justify"><strong>5. </strong>Roll eyes in a circle as though your nose was at the center of a clock and you were trying to see all the numbers in order.</p>
<p align="justify"><strong>6. </strong>Same as #5 only reverse the direction in which you roll your eyes.</p>
<p align="justify"><strong>7. </strong>Hum 2 seconds of a song (suggest Happy Birthday).</p>
<p align="justify"><strong>8. </strong>Count rapidly from 1 to 5.</p>
<p align="justify"><strong>9. </strong>Hum 2 seconds of a song again.</p>
<p align="justify">Note that these 9 actions are presented in a certain order and I suggest that you memorize them in the order given. However, you can mix the order up if you wish so long as you do all 9 of them&#8230;. <strong>and </strong>&#8230;.you perform 7, 8 and 9 as a unit.</p>
<p align="justify">That is, you hum 2 seconds of a song&#8230;then count&#8230;then hum the song again, in that order.</p>
<p align="justify">Years of experience have proven this to be important. Also, note that for some people humming Happy Birthday causes resistance because it brings up memories of unhappy birthdays. In this case, you can either use EFT on those unhappy memories and resolve them…or…you can side step this issue for now by having them hum some other song.</p>
<h2 class="entry-title">EFT – Step 4 The Sequence (again) and The Reminder Phrase</h2>
<p>The fourth…and last…ingredient in The Basic Recipe was mentioned above. It is an identical trip through The Sequence. Once memorized, The Basic Recipe becomes a lifetime friend. It can be applied to an almost endless list of emotional and physical problems and provides relief from most of them. However, there’s one more concept we need to develop before we can apply The Basic Recipe to a given problem. It’s called the Reminder Phrase.</p>
<div align="justify"><strong>The Reminder Phrase</strong>
<p align="justify">When a football quarterback throws a pass he aims it at a particular receiver. He doesn’t just throw the ball in the air and hope someone will catch it. Likewise, The Basic Recipe needs to be aimed at a specific problem. Otherwise, it will bounce around aimlessly with little or no effect.</p>
<p align="justify">You “aim” The Basic Recipe by applying it while “tuned in” to the problem from which you want relief. This tells your system which problem needs to be the receiver.</p>
<p align="justify">Remember the discovery statement which states… <em>“The cause of all negative emotions is </em><em>a disruption in the body’s energy system.”</em></p>
<p align="justify">Negative emotions come about because you are tuned into certain thoughts or circumstances which, in turn, cause your energy system to disrupt. Otherwise, you function normally. One’s fear of heights is not present, for example, while one is reading the comic section of the Sunday newspaper (and therefore not tuned in to the problem).</p>
<p align="justify">Tuning in to a problem can be done by simply thinking about it. In fact, tuning in <em>means </em>thinking about it. Thinking about the problem will bring about the energy disruptions involved which then….and only then….can be balanced by applying The Basic Recipe.</p>
<p align="justify">Without tuning in to the problem….thereby creating those energy disruptions….The Basic Recipe does nothing. Tuning in is seemingly a very simple process. You merely think about the problem while applying The Basic Recipe. That’s it….at least in theory.</p>
<p align="justify">However, you may find it a bit difficult to consciously think about the problem while you are tapping, humming, counting, etc. That’s why I’m introducing a Reminder Phrase that you can repeat continually while you are performing The Basic Recipe.</p>
<p align="justify">The Reminder Phrase is simply a word or short phrase that describes the problem and that you repeat out loud each time you tap one of the points in The Sequence. In this way you continually “remind” your system about the problem you are working on.</p>
<p align="justify">The best Reminder Phrase to use is usually identical to what you choose for the affirmation you use in The Setup. For example, if you are working on a fear of public speaking, The Setup affirmation would go like this….</p>
<p align="justify"><em>Even though I have this fear of public speaking, I deeply and completely accept myself.</em></p>
<p align="justify">Within this affirmation, the underlined words….fear of public speaking….are ideal candidates for use as the Reminder Phrase.</p>
<p align="justify">You may notice that Adrienne and I sometimes use a bit shorter version of this Reminder Phrase when dealing with people on the tapes included with this course. We might, for example, use “public speaking fear” or just “public speaking” instead of the somewhat longer version above.</p>
<p align="justify">That’s just one of the shortcuts we have grown accustomed to after years of experience with these techniques. For your purposes, however, you can simplify your life by just using the identical words for the Reminder Phrase as you use for the affirmation in The Setup. That way you will minimize any possibility for error.</p>
<p align="justify">Now here’s an interesting point that you will most certainly notice on the audiotapes and some of the videos. When Adrienne and I are helping people with EFT <em>we don’t always have them repeat a Reminder Phrase. </em>That’s because we have discovered over time that simply stating the affirmation during The Setup is usually sufficient to “tune in” to the problem at hand. The subconscious mind usually locks on to the problem throughout The Basic Recipe even though all the tapping, humming, counting, etc. would seem to be distracting.</p>
<p align="justify">But this is not <em>always </em>true and, with our extensive training and experience, we are able to recognize whether or not using the Reminder Phrase is necessary. As stated, it is not usually necessary but…. <strong>when it <em>is </em>necessary it is <em>really </em>necessary and <em>must be used </em>.</strong></p>
<p align="justify">What’s beautiful about EFT is that you don’t need to have our experience in this regard.</p>
<p align="justify">You don’t have to be able to figure out whether or not the Reminder Phrase is necessary. You can just <em>assume </em>it is always necessary and thereby assure yourself of always being tuned in to the problem by simply repeating the Reminder Phrase as instructed. It does no harm to repeat the Reminder Phrase when it is not necessary and will serve as an invaluable tool when it is.</p>
<p align="justify">This is part of the 100% overhaul concept mentioned earlier. We do many things in each round of The Basic Recipe that may not be necessary for a given problem. But when a particular part of The Basic Recipe <em>is </em>necessary… <strong>it is absolutely critical.</strong></p>
<p align="justify">It does no harm to include everything…even what may be unnecessary…and <em>it only takes 1minute per round. </em>This includes <em>always </em>repeating the Reminder Phrase each time you tap a point during The Sequence. It costs nothing to include it….not even time….because it can be repeated within the same time it takes to tap each energy point 7 times.</p>
<p align="justify">This concept about the Reminder Phrase is an easy one. But just to be complete, I am including a few samples below:</p>
<p align="justify"><em>**headache</em></p>
<p align="justify"><em>**anger towards my father</em></p>
<p align="justify"><em>**war memory</em></p>
<p align="justify"><em>**stiffness in my neck</em></p>
<p align="justify"><em>**nightmares</em></p>
<p align="justify"><em>**craving for alcohol</em></p>
<p align="justify"><em>**fear of snakes</em></p>
<p align="justify"><em>**depression</em></p>
<p align="justify"><strong>Subsequent Round Adjustments</strong></p>
<p align="justify">Let’s say you are using The Basic Recipe for some problem (fear, headache, anger, etc.).</p>
<p align="justify">Sometimes the problem will simply vanish after just one round while, at other times, one round provides only partial relief. When only partial relief is obtained, you will need to do one or more additional rounds.</p>
<p align="justify">Those subsequent rounds need to be adjusted slightly for best results. Here’s why: One of the main reasons why the first round doesn’t always completely eliminate a problem is because of the re-emergence of Psychological Reversal…that interfering blockage that</p>
<p align="justify">The Setup is designed to correct. This time, Psychological Reversal shows up in a somewhat different form. Instead of blocking your progress altogether it now blocks any <em>remaining </em>progress. You have already made some headway but become stopped part way toward complete relief because Psychological Reversal enters in a manner that keeps you from <em>getting any better still.</em></p>
<p align="justify">Since the subconscious mind tends to be very literal, the subsequent rounds of The Basic Recipe need to address the fact that you are working on the <em>remaining problem </em>. Accordingly, the affirmation contained within The Setup needs to be adjusted as</p>
<p align="justify">does the Reminder Phrase. Here’s the adjusted format for The Setup affirmation:</p>
<p align="justify"><em>Even though I <strong>still </strong>have <strong>some </strong>of this __________, I deeply and completely accept myself.</em></p>
<p align="justify">Please note the emphasized words ( <strong><em>still </em></strong>&amp; <strong><em>some </em></strong>) and how they change the thrust of the affirmation toward the <em>remainder </em>of the problem. It should be easy to make this adjustment and, after a little experience, you will fall into it quite naturally.Study the adjusted affirmations below. They reflect adjustments to the original affirmations shown earlier in this section.</p>
<p align="justify"><em>**Even though I <strong>still </strong>have <strong>some </strong>of this fear of public speaking, I deeply and completely accept myself.</em></p>
<p align="justify"><em>**Even though I <strong>still </strong>have <strong>some </strong>of this headache, I deeply and completely accept myself.</em></p>
<p align="justify"><em>**Even though I <strong>still </strong>have <strong>some </strong>of this anger towards my father, I deeply and completely </em><em>accept myself.</em></p>
<p align="justify"><em>**Even though I <strong>still </strong>have <strong>some </strong>of this war memory, I deeply and completely accept myself.</em></p>
<p align="justify"><em>**Even though I <strong>still </strong>have <strong>some </strong>of this stiffness in my neck, I deeply and completely accept myself.</em></p>
<p align="justify"><em>**Even though I <strong>still </strong>have <strong>some </strong>of these nightmares, I deeply and completely accept </em><em>myself.</em></p>
<p align="justify"><em>**Even though I <strong>still </strong>have <strong>some </strong>of this craving for alcohol, I deeply and completely accept myself.</em></p>
<p align="justify"><em>**Even though I <strong>still </strong>have <strong>some </strong>of this fear of snakes, I deeply and completely accept myself.</em></p>
<p align="justify"><em>**Even though I <strong>still </strong>have <strong>some </strong>of this depression, I deeply and completely accept </em><em>myself.</em></p>
<p align="justify">The Reminder Phrase is also easily adjusted. Just put the word <em>remaining </em>before the previously used phrase. Here, as examples, are adjusted versions of the previous Reminder Phrases.</p>
<p align="justify"><strong><em>**remaining </em></strong><em>headache</em></p>
<p align="justify"><strong><em>**remaining </em></strong><em>anger towards my father</em></p>
<p align="justify"><strong><em>**remaining </em></strong><em>war memory</em></p>
<p align="justify"><strong><em>**remaining </em></strong><em>stiffness in my neck</em></p>
<p align="justify"><strong><em>**remaining </em></strong><em>nightmares</em></p>
<p align="justify"><strong><em>**remaining </em></strong><em>craving for alcohol</em></p>
<p align="justify"><strong><em>**remaining </em></strong><em>fear of snakes</em></p>
<p align="justify"><strong><em>**remaining </em></strong><em>depression</em></p>
<p align="justify">This completes the features of The Basic Recipe. You now need two things to be effective with it. You need to <em>memorize it </em>and you need a few <em>tips on how to apply it </em>. Those tips are in next article.</p>

										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>EFT is based on the discovery that imbalances in the body&#8217;s energy system have profound effects on one&#8217;s personal psychology. Correcting these imbalances, which is done by tapping on certain body locations, often leads to rapid remedies. By rapid, Gary Craig means, <strong>most </strong><strong>of the problems vanish in minutes!!! ( </strong>This is especially so when you reduce the problems to specific negative events in your life.</p>
<div align="justify">In EFT there are: No surgical procedures. No needles. No pills or chemicals. No pushing or pulling on the body. Instead, there are just a few seemingly harmless procedures that involve tapping, humming, counting and rolling your eyes around in your head. By now over 100,000 people have used EFT and the number of complaints are well under 1%.</div>
<p align="justify">Rapid remedies for &#8220;difficult&#8221; emotional problems are, in some circles, considered impossible and anyone who purports to dothem rapidly is labeled a charlatan. &#8221; <em>After all </em>&#8220;, the belief goes, &#8221; <em>these things are deeply ingrained in people </em><em>and therefore they must take a long time to remedy. </em>&#8220;</p>
<p align="justify"><em>You do </em><em>not have to believe in these techniques for them to work. </em>Some people mistakenly conclude that EFT gets results. Some people undergo therapy for months or years for relief from their fears, anger, guilt, grief, depression, traumatic memories, etc. and make little or no headway.</p>
<p align="justify">So they switch therapists in hopes someone else has &#8220;the answer.&#8221; The results are often the same. They switch again&#8230;and again&#8230;and again. They spend money. They spend time. They go through emotionally painful sessions. But if anything positive happens for most of these people, it doesn&#8217;t appear to be much.</p>
<p align="justify">Gary Craig (founder of EFT) asked therapists and patients, &#8221; <em>Why does it take so long to do </em><em>so little? </em>&#8221; The answers varied, of course, but generally speaking they went something like this&#8230;.</p>
<p align="justify">**&#8221; <em>Well, the problem is deeply ingrained </em>&#8221; or **&#8221; <em>It is a deep scar </em>&#8221; or **&#8221; <em>We don&#8217;t know for sure&#8230;we are dealing with the </em><em>mysteries of the mind, you know. </em>&#8220;</p>
<p align="justify">Our bodies have a profound electrical nature. Any beginning course in anatomy covers this. Shuffle your feet across a carpet and then touch an item made of metal. Sometimes you can see the static electricity that is discharged from your fingertip. This wouldn&#8217;t be possible unless your body had an electrical nature to it.</p>
<p align="justify">Another obvious bit of evidence regarding the existence of electricity (energy) in the body are the electroencephalograph (EEG) and electrocardiograph (EKG). The EEG records the <em>electrical activity of the </em><em>brain </em>and the EKG records the <em>electrical activity of the </em><em>heart </em>. These devices have been used by medical science for decades and are the ones you see in TV hospital dramas hooked up to dying patients. When the screen stops &#8220;blipping&#8221; the patient is dead.</p>
<p align="justify">About 5,000 years ago, the Chinese discovered a complex system of energy circuits that run throughout the body. These energy circuits&#8230;or meridians as they are called&#8230;are the centerpiece of Eastern health practices and form the basis for modern day acupuncture, acupressure and a wide variety of other healing techniques.</p>
<p align="justify">This energy courses through the body and is invisible to the eye. It cannot be seen without high tech equipment. By analogy, you do not see the energy flowing through a TV set either. <em>You know it is there, </em><em>however, by its effects </em>. The sounds and pictures are your ever present evidence that the energy flow exists. In the same way, EFT gives you striking evidence that energy flows within your body because it provides the effects that let you know it is there. By simply tapping near the end points of your energy meridians you can experience some profound changes in your emotional and physical health. These changes would not occur if there was no energy system.</p>
<p align="justify"><strong>Dr. Callahan&#8217;s first experience </strong></p>
<p align="justify">The science behind EFT was not developed like many other discoveries. That is, it was not created in a laboratory and then tested in the real world. Instead, a stunning turn of events in the real world pointed the way first. Here&#8217;s the story.</p>
<p align="justify">In 1980 Dr. Roger Callahan was working with a patient, Mary, for an intense water phobia. She suffered from frequent headaches and terrifying nightmares, both of which were related to her fear of water. To seek help, she had been going from therapist to therapist for years&#8230;.with no material improvement. Dr. Callahan tried to help her by conventional means for a year and a half. He didn&#8217;t make much headway either.</p>
<p align="justify">Then one day he stepped outside the normal &#8220;boundaries&#8221; of psychotherapy. Out of curiosity, he had been studying the body&#8217;s energy system and decided to tap with his fingertips under her eyes (an end point of the stomach meridian). This was prompted by her complaint of some stomach discomfort. To his astonishment, she announced immediately that her phobia was gone and she raced down to a nearby swimming pool and began throwing water in her face. No fear. No headaches. <strong>It all went </strong><strong>away&#8230;.including the nightmares. And it has never </strong><strong>returned. </strong>She is totally free of her water phobia.</p>
<p align="justify">Results like that are rare in the field of psychotherapy&#8230;but commonplace with EFT.</p>
<p align="justify">Let&#8217;s put this in terms of Mary&#8217;s water phobia. When she was experiencing her fear, the energy flowing through her stomach meridian was disrupted. That energy imbalance is what was causing her emotional intensity. Tapping under her eyes sent pulses through the meridian and fixed the disruption. It balanced it out. Once the energy meridian was balanced the emotional intensity&#8230;.the fear&#8230;.went away. Therein lies the most powerful thing you are ever going to learn about your unwanted emotions. They are caused by energy disruptions.</p>
<p align="justify">In some circles, it is the accepted practice to “treat the memory” and, in the process, ask the client to repeatedly relive some emotionally painful event. EFT, by contrast, respects the memory but addresses the true cause&#8230;.a disruption in the body&#8217;s energy system.</p>
<p align="justify">Thus there is relatively little emotional suffering involved with EFT. It is relatively painless. You will be asked to briefly recall your problem (there may be some discomfort in that), but that is all. There is no need to relive the pain. In fact, with EFT, generating prolonged emotional discomfort is frowned upon. This is but one example of where EFT is a radical departure from conventional methods.</p>
<p align="justify">As a further aid to your learning, it might help if you compare the energy flow in your body to that of a TV set. As long as the electricity flows through your TV normally, the sound and picture are both clear. But what would happen if you took off the back of the TV set and poked a screwdriver amongst all that &#8220;electronic spaghetti?&#8221; You would, quite obviously, disrupt or reroute the flow of electricity and an electric &#8220;zzzzzt&#8221; would occur inside. The picture and sound would become erratic and the TV would exhibit its version of a &#8220;negative emotion.&#8221;</p>
<p align="justify">In the same manner, when our energy systems become imbalanced, we have an electrical &#8220;zzzzzt&#8221; effect going on inside. Straighten out this &#8220;zzzzzt&#8221; (by tapping—sometimes skillful artistry is necessary—see the tapes) and the negative emotion goes away.</p>
<p align="justify"><img decoding="async" src="http://alternativecomplementarymedicine.com/images/articles/EmotionalFreedomTechniques_2.jpg" alt="" width="500" height="163" /></p>
<p align="justify">Please note that if step 2, the intermediate step, does not occur then step 3 is <em>impossible </em>. In other words&#8230; <strong>if </strong><strong>the memory does not cause a disruption in the </strong><strong>body&#8217;s energy system then the negative emotion </strong><strong>cannot occur. </strong></p>
<p align="justify">That is why some people are bothered by their memories and others are not. The difference is that some people have a tendency for their energy systems to become imbalanced under such a memory, while others do not.</p>
<p align="justify">With this in mind, it is easy to see how the &#8220;treat the memory&#8221; method misses the mark. It addresses step 1 and ignores step 2.</p>
<p align="justify">Thus, grief has the same basic cause as trauma, guilt, fear and a baseball player&#8217;s hitting slump. So the same general method can be used for all these problems. This &#8220;one cause&#8221; idea is also a blessing for mental health professionals. They are accustomed to an endless, ever changing number of explanations for the seemingly countless emotional concerns of their clients. To learn that there is only one cause greatly simplifies their efforts.</p>
<p align="justify">The EFT overhaul concept requires a memorized tapping procedure. This procedure is the centerpiece of EFT and is referred to as The Basic Recipe. It is your primary tool and &#8220;best friend&#8221; for emotional freedom.</p>

										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>In a few cases&#8230;maybe 5%&#8230;a unique form of energy disorganization occurs within the body that impedes the progress of The Basic Recipe. It&#8217;s details are well beyond the scope of this course but I <em>can </em>show you how to correct it. I call it the Collarbone Breathing Problem not because there is something wrong with one&#8217;s collarbones or one&#8217;s breathing. Rather, it is named after its correction&#8230;the Collarbone Breathing Exercise.<br />
        This correction was developed by Dr. Callahan and need only be &#8220;thrown in&#8221; in cases where persistence with The Basic Recipe is not showing results. It takes about 2 minutes to perform and may clear the way for the normal operation of an otherwise impeded Basic</p>
<p>Recipe. </p>
<p>Although I describe it verbally below, you are advised to consult the videos for EFT Part II for a live demonstration. </p>
<p><strong>Collarbone Breathing Exercise </strong></p>
<p>While you can start with either hand, I&#8217;m going to assume you are starting with the right one. Keep your elbows and arms away from your body so that the only things touching are your fingertips and knuckles as described. </p>
<p>Place two fingers of your right hand on your right Collarbone Point. With two fingers of your left hand, tap the Gamut Point continuously while you perform the following 5 breathing exercises: </p>
<p>**Breathe half way in and hold it for 7 taps. </p>
<p>**Breathe all the way in and hold it for 7 taps. </p>
<p>**Breathe half way out and hold it for 7 taps. </p>
<p>**Breathe all the way out and hold it for 7 taps. </p>
<p>**Breathe normally for 7 taps. </p>
<p>Place the two fingers of your right hand on your <em>left </em>Collarbone Point and, while continuously tapping the Gamut Point, do the 5 breathing exercises. </p>
<p>Bend the fingers of your right hand so that the second joint or &#8220;knuckles&#8221; are prominent. Then place them on your right Collarbone Point and tap the Gamut Point continuously while doing the 5 breathing exercises. Repeat this by placing the right knuckles on the left Collarbone Point. </p>
<p>You are now half way done. You complete the Collarbone Breathing Exercise by repeating the entire procedure using the fingertips and knuckles of the <em>left </em>hand. You will be tapping the Gamut Point, of course, with the fingertips of the <em>right </em>hand. </p>
<p><strong>How do you use the Collarbone Breathing </strong></p>
<p><strong>Exercise? </strong>First, assume you don&#8217;t need it and proceed as normal with The Basic Recipe. This is a logical assumption because this problem doesn&#8217;t impede EFT for very many people. </p>
<p>But if you have used The Basic Recipe persistently and your results are either slow or non existent then start each round of The Basic Recipe with the Collarbone Breathing Exercise. You may find that it &#8220;clears the way&#8221; and allows dramatic relief. </p>
